基于FPGA的SATA2.0加密桥控制器的设计与研究

来源 :电子科技大学 | 被引量 : 0次 | 上传用户:alexander_guwen
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
SATA是一种高速的串行总线,采用点对点方式进行数据传输,内置数据/命令校验单元,支持热插拔,具有150MB/s(SATA1.0)或300MB/s(SATA2.0)传输速度。目前SATA2.0应用广泛,相较于SATA1.0还支持NCQ(原生命令队列)、端口多路器(Port Multiplier)、交错启动(Staggered Spin_up)、热插拔等一系列的功能。随着我国信息化发展进程加快,信息化覆盖面扩大,信息安全问题也随之增多,数据存储和保护的需求与日俱增。基于硬件的加密方式因其速度快、密钥保存方式安全可靠等优点,逐渐成为存储数据加密的发展趋势。本文将硬盘数据加密和SATA2.0接口相结合进行研究,并基于FPGA实现了带有SATA2.0接口的硬盘加密桥IP,对于研究硬盘高速串行接口的加密桥具有重要的价值。本文分析了PATA和SATA两种协议之间的差异,深入研究了SATA2.0协议和ATA/ATAPI-6指令集,包括物理层、链路层、传输层和应用层分析。阐述了Xilinx公司的Virtex-5 ? GTP的结构框图以及其工作原理。重点研究了SATA2.0加密桥接口IP的系统设计,分析了加密桥的原语传输方式和帧传输方式等。详细介绍了SATA2.0加密桥接口的系统中各个单元的工作原理,阐述了在实现过程中应注意的要点。设计SATA加密桥控制器IP,依照设计流程,规划硬件功能,制定接口信号和相关时序,再利用硬件描述语言编写代码描述电路,通过验证保证描述电路功能符合协议要求。设计电路时不仅要考虑面积与功耗影响,更重要的是保证设计完全正确。很多指导性原理和经验可作为设计参考,从源头增强设计鲁棒性。其次对设计进行充分验证也是保障的必要手段之一。因此,本文还介绍了系统验证。加密桥控制器IP在Xilinx公司的Virtex-5? FPGA上工作正常,性能良好,已达到设计的性能指标。本文对于SATA2.0加密桥控制器的研究具有一定的工程设计参考价值。
其他文献
虚拟仪器技术就是利用高性能的模块化硬件,结合高效灵活的软件来完成各种测试、测量和自动化的应用。软件是虚拟仪器技术中最重要的部份,灵活高效的软件可以在仪器中创建智能
本论文描述了基于OMAP平台(开放式多媒体应用平台)的以太网功能实现、图形界面开发以及对OMAP3530平台的软件初步开发。本论文中的OMAP5910平台结合了高性能与低功耗的特性,
当今世界汽车数量急速增长,汽车已成为人们出行主要交通工具。随着汽车行业的蓬勃发展所引起的交通问题也越来越多,汽车驾驶速度越高引发的安全问题也越突出。既要保证汽车行
随着经济的发展和人民生活水平的不断提高,所需求的物质越来越丰富,不再缺乏。物流运输在其中扮演了一个非常重要的角色。而现代国内物流普遍使用的条形码(Barcode)带来了一
在对凝析天然气流量计量仪表总体设计方案和各功能模块进行分析的基础上,设计实现了仪表的电源电路、电源切换电路、复位电路、数据采集电路、液晶显示接口电路、键盘接口和存储器扩展电路,重点实现了基于DSP处理器的U盘读写系统,用TMS320VC5402 DSP芯片、CH375 USB接口控制芯片和单片机CH89C54RD芯片等构建了U盘读写系统的硬件电路,并基于此硬件电路实现了系统的I/O操作函数、USB
作为一种典型的纠错码,RS码具有同时纠正随机错误和突发错误的能力,特别是在纠正突发错误方面,因此在各种通信系统中,RS码被广泛使用。在本文的无线数据传输系统中,就是使用R
无线自组网是由多个无线节点临时组成的不依赖任何基础通信设施的无线对等多跳网络,网络中的每个节点既是路由器又是主机设备。该网络是当前网络技术发展得热点,因为它提供了
正交频分复用(Orthogonal Frequency Division Multiplexing,OFDM)是一种多载波调制技术,它具有频谱利用率高、实现简单、抗多径干扰能力强等突出优点,适合在无线信道中传输
随着计算机科学和视频技术的广泛发展,数字图像采集在电子通信与信息处理领域得到了广泛的应用。视频图像采集卡作为计算机视频应用的前端设备,承担着模拟视频信号向数字视频
随着信息技术的快速发展,图像和视频数据日益膨胀,人们希望能够从中快捷地获取有用信息。近年来,人类视觉注意机制引起了国内外学者的广泛关注。它是指人类在分析视觉场景时,